Property investors enjoyed capital gains of 8.42% over the last 12 months in BROOKWATER, translating to lower returns compared with its peers in QLD.

Figures from the previous quarter show that capital gains for real estate buyers in BROOKWATER are low, as opposed to average gains per annum over the past five years.

The suburb posted a 28.7% growth in median prices over a three-year period. This is considerably higher than the gains it recorded over the past year.

This number can mean, real estate investors could earn a rental income of $875 based on current median home prices for the suburb.

On average, rents on listings have reached the $875 mark, reflecting a 3.07% increase in returns based on the current median price in BROOKWATER.

BROOKWATER, 4300 ranks 710th in QLD in terms of median property value increase and capital gains, based on year-to-date figures.

While it ranks 583rd on the list of best yielding suburbs for rental properties in QLD, posting a 3.07% return.

Surburb overview

Brookwater is a residential suburb located within the City of Ipswich, approximately 33 kilometres south-west of Brisbane CBD. It forms part of the Greater Springfield development, Australia's largest master-planned community. Bellbird Park borders the suburb to the north, Augustine Heights to the west, Springfield to the east, and Springfield Central to the south.

According to the 2021 Census, Brookwater had a population of 2,902 people. The suburb is characterised by a high proportion of family households, with 91.7% identified as such. The average household owns 2.3 vehicles, indicating a reliance on private transport.

Public transport options in Brookwater include the Springfield Central railway station, located just south of the suburb, providing access to Brisbane and Ipswich via the Springfield railway line. However, only 4.5% of residents reported using public transport for commuting, while 61.5% travelled by car. Major roads, such as the Centenary Highway, Logan Motorway, and Ipswich Motorway, are easily accessible, making road travel convenient.

Essential services are available within and near Brookwater. The suburb is home to the Mater Health Centre, Brookwater, which offers a range of medical services. Brookwater Village Shopping Centre offers a diverse range of retail options, including a Woolworths supermarket, as well as a variety of restaurants and cafés. For education, while there are no schools within Brookwater itself, nearby institutions include Augusta State School in Augustine Heights and Springfield Central State High School in Springfield Central.

Recreational amenities in Brookwater are notable. The Brookwater Golf and Country Club features an 18-hole course designed by Greg Norman and has hosted events such as the Isuzu Queensland Open. The suburb also features several parks, including Myrtle Crescent Park, Oakmont Park, and Opossum Creek Parklands, providing residents with green spaces for outdoor activities.
